I'm trying to remove the top triple clamp on a '01 M900 Cromo and I need a little help.
I have things mostly apart. All the parts are off, and I believe all the bolts are loosened/removed (4 pinch bolts on the legs, 1 pinch bolt on the stem, top stem nut, instrument mounting bolts).
I tried removing it, but it seems stuck and won't budge. I know the fork legs slide in/out easily, and it is loose around the triple stem (I pried at the pinch bolt area and it is not stuck to the stem). There doesn't seem to be anything else holding it on, except possibly the tubular bracket that supports the headlight. The instrument mounting bolts screw into the triple directly above the bracket, not into the bracket itself, so I don't think the bracket is attached to the triple.
Is there a trick to removing the triple that I'm not seeing?

Thanks! I was able to immediately free it by removing the headlight loop bolts on the lower triple. The upper triple and hoop cam out together. It looks like the hoop is a press fit to the triple through those plastic bushings, and the bushings were seized to the roll pins.
